Serenity House provides a compassionate, home-like alternative for hospice patients who are unable to remain in their own homes during the final stage of life. Our residence offers a peaceful and supportive environment where individuals can receive care with dignity, comfort, and respect.
Serenity House is a non-medical home that can serve up to five residents at a time. All residents must be under the care of a hospice agency, which provides professional medical, emotional, and spiritual support just as they would if the patient were receiving hospice care at home.

To help cover basic household expenses, there is a minimal weekly fee of $150, which contributes toward food and utilities. Prior to admission, a sliding scale assessment based on income and liquid assets may adjust the weekly fee up to $1,050 per week. Fees may be reduced or waived for those who are indigent, ensuring that financial hardship does not prevent someone from receiving care.
Friends of Hospice / Serenity House proudly serves residents in Hamblen, Cocke, Grainger, Greene, Hawkins, Jefferson, Knox, and Sevier counties. Because the majority of our funding comes from Hamblen County, residents must live within a 30-mile radius of the home.
Since opening in 2011, Serenity House has had the honor of caring for nearly 750 residents, providing comfort, dignity, and compassionate support during life’s most meaningful moments.
